Output 4426d663243de62b29e103636eda4b271c3ee9013795dd9ea128c51fafdf4b5a:0

value
2927135374
script pubkey
OP_0 OP_PUSHBYTES_20 f8ddace8b3a920235a3e5539915a27faa336c57c
address
ltc1qlrw6e69n4yszxk3725uezk38l23nd3turzd24p
transaction
4426d663243de62b29e103636eda4b271c3ee9013795dd9ea128c51fafdf4b5a
spent
true